Step 1: Choose the Right Game Variant

Before placing any bets, familiarize yourself with the different types of roulette games available. The main variants include:

  • European Roulette: Features a single zero and has a lower house edge (2.7%).
  • American Roulette: Includes a double zero, increasing the house edge to 5.26%.
  • French Roulette: Offers the same rules as European but includes additional betting options like La Partage.

Step 2: Understand the Betting Options

Roulette offers a range of betting options, each with different payouts and risks. Here’s how to navigate them:

  • Inside Bets: Higher risk but greater rewards. Examples include:
    • Straight Bet (1 number) – Pays 35 to 1
    • Split Bet (2 numbers) – Pays 17 to 1
    • Street Bet (3 numbers) – Pays 11 to 1
  • Outside Bets: Lower risk with lower payouts. Examples include:
    • Red/Black – Pays 1 to 1
    • Odd/Even – Pays 1 to 1
    • High/Low – Pays 1 to 1

Step 4: Explore Betting Strategies

While no strategy guarantees winnings, some popular methods can help you manage your bets effectively:

  • Martingale Strategy: Double your bet after each loss. This aims to recover losses but requires a substantial bankroll.
  • Fibonacci Strategy: Utilize the Fibonacci sequence to determine bet amounts, increasing them after a loss.
  • D’Alembert Strategy: Increase your bet by one after a loss and decrease it by one after a win.

Table: Roulette Game Variants Comparison

Variant House Edge Zero Count Special Features
European Roulette 2.7% 1 (0) La Partage
American Roulette 5.26% 2 (0, 00) None
French Roulette 2.7% 1 (0) La Partage, En Prison
